Cycling teams on track at Brands Hatch

Allsop-Festival-of-Cycling-2015

Property pedalling enthusiasts took to the track at Brands Hatch on Boris bikes and Bromptons earlier this month as part of Allsop’s Festival of Cycling.

Numerous laps of the famously windy motor racing track in Kent separated the men from the boys on their road bikes, but it was a team relay on the Santander city bikes and Bromptons that proved a great leveller at the event, which was supporting LandAid.

Teams of four – or three for the competitors whose teammates were put off by the early morning downpour – were required to assemble their Brompton bikes in front of a crowd of competitors before completing a circuit. But for many the skill did not come naturally.

The riders representing major property firms – and EG, which supported the event – put in sterling performances over a number of races to rack up points on the leaderboard.

They also sent their hearts racing in a Wattbike challenge, positioned teasingly close to the massage tables, where physiotherapists massaged hard-working legs.

Mills & Reeve was crowned the winning team.

Allsop partner Duncan Moir also put in a top performance with live comentary.
